Choosing the Right Dress Shoes for Flat Feet

Finding dress shoes that offer both style and support when you have flat feet can be a challenge. Unlike individuals with a pronounced arch, those with flat feet require specific features to ensure comfort and prevent pain. Here’s a breakdown of key features to consider when making your purchase.

Arch Support: The Foundation of Comfort

The most crucial factor when selecting dress shoes for flat feet is adequate arch support. Without it, you risk overpronation (excessive inward rolling of the foot), leading to pain in your feet, ankles, knees, and even back. Look for shoes specifically designed with built-in arch support, or those that accommodate orthotic inserts. Shoes with a firm, supportive insole that fills the space under the arch will provide stability and help distribute your weight more evenly. The higher the quality of the arch support, the better it will alleviate pressure and reduce strain.

Orthotic Features & Removable Insoles

Many dress shoes marketed for flat feet incorporate advanced orthotic features. These can include contoured footbeds, heel cups to stabilize the foot, and metatarsal pads to provide cushioning and support to the ball of the foot. Importantly, prioritize shoes with removable insoles. This allows you to replace the factory insole with custom or over-the-counter orthotics prescribed by a podiatrist or chosen for your specific needs. A removable insole provides the flexibility to tailor the shoe’s support to your exact foot shape and level of pronation.

Sole Construction & Cushioning

The type of sole construction significantly impacts comfort and support. Look for shoes with a slightly firmer sole, as overly flexible soles can exacerbate pronation. EVA (ethylene-vinyl acetate) or rubber soles offer good cushioning and shock absorption, which is essential for reducing impact on your feet and joints. Pay attention to the heel counter – a firm heel counter helps control rearfoot motion and provides additional stability. A well-cushioned sole, combined with a supportive arch, will make a substantial difference in your overall comfort, especially if you’re on your feet for extended periods.

Materials & Design Considerations

Beyond support, material and design play a role. Genuine leather uppers are often more adaptable to the shape of your foot than synthetic materials, offering a more comfortable fit. Slip-on styles can be convenient but may lack the adjustability of lace-up shoes. Lace-up designs allow you to customize the fit across the instep, providing a more secure and supportive feel. Finally, consider the width of the shoe – many brands offer wide-width options, which can be particularly beneficial if you have broader feet often associated with flat feet.
